Sahwa is small village located in Taranagar Tehsil of Churu district, Rajasthan with total 2694 families residing. The Sahwa village has population of 14841 of which 7769 are males while 7072 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Sahwa village population of children with age 0-6 is 2161 which makes up 14.56 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Sahwa village is 910 which is lower than Rajasthan state average of 928. Child Sex Ratio for the Sahwa as per census is 877, lower than Rajasthan average of 888.

Sahwa village has higher literacy rate compared to Rajasthan. In 2011, literacy rate of Sahwa village was 66.57 % compared to 66.11 % of Rajasthan. In Sahwa Male literacy stands at 76.46 % while female literacy rate was 55.77 %.

As per constitution of India and Panchyati Raaj Act, Sahwa village is administrated by Sarpanch (Head of Village) who is elected representative of village.

Caste Factor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 22.46 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 1.17 % of total population in Sahwa village.

Work Profile In Sahwa village out of total population, 6206 were engaged in work activities. 66.84 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 33.16 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 6206 workers engaged in Main Work, 2565 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 219 were Agricultural labourer.
